Released July 29th, 1986, 'Nothing in Common' stars Tom Hanks, Jackie Gleason, Eva Marie Saint, Héctor Elizondo The PG movie has a runtime of about 1 hr 58 min, and received a user score of 58 (out of 100) on TMDb, which put together reviews from 121 experienced users.
Want to know what the movie's about? Here's the plot: "A successful advertising executive finds his freewheeling life crashing to a halt when his parents end their longtime marriage."
